A Historic Event in Motorcycle Trials
The TrialGP of France, held on October 8, 2023, in the scenic region of Isère, has become a pivotal event in the motorcycle trials calendar. This year, spectators were treated to an exhilarating competition where the reigning champion, Toni Bou, demonstrated exceptional prowess on his bike. Bou’s ability to navigate the challenging terrain with ease is a testament to his years of dedication and training.
Challenges Faced by Competitors
Riders faced a series of grueling obstacles designed to test their technical skills and mental fortitude. From steep climbs to tricky turns, the course was a true test of endurance. Notable riders competing alongside Bou included Adam Raga and Jeroni Fajardo, both of whom pushed their limits in pursuit of victory.
